H&H Deptt Kashmir felicitates artisans who represented Kashmir in G20 meeting, Y20 Consultation
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

SRINAGAR: An impressive felicitation ceremony was held today by the Department of Handicrafts & Handloom (H&H) Kashmir to acknowledge the Handicrafts and Handloom artisans who represented Kashmir in the third G20 tourism and working group meeting and Youth 20 (Y20) group’s Y20 Consultation at Srinagar.

The best master craftspeople who have done excellent work in the field of handicrafts for furthering the respective art had put on display their masterpieces during the two events which brought tremendous honor to the valley besides creating an exceptional opportunity for global economic cooperation and policy coordination among the world’s major economies.

The exhibitions held at the University of Kashmir and SKICC featured numerous stalls displaying a variety of Kashmiri handicrafts, including Pashmina shawls, Silk carpets, Wood carving, Papier machie, and Copperware.

The visiting delegates from more than 20 countries were left mesmerized by the craftsmanship and the live demonstrations by skilled artists created an immersive experience for the onlookers.

Director Handicrafts & Handloom Kashmir distributed certificates among the artisans who had put their masterpieces on display during the prestigious events. While congratulating the participant artisans he hailed their dedication and commitment for their cooperation which has been commendable.
